Cleantech Group opens London office as part of global expansionSecond international office opened by Cleantech within two months is headed by European Director Torsten Merkel ANN ARBOR, MI, April 23, 2007 – The Cleantech Group™ today announced the establishment of its European headquarters in London with the appointment of Torsten Merkel to European director. In his new role, Mr. Merkel will accelerate the growth of the cleantech community throughout Europe. The opening of the London office comes less than two months after the opening of Cleantech China™ in Beijing. “This is a clear signal of our commitment to expand our coverage across all asset classes in Europe, while increasing capital flows and accelerating the adoption of cleantech globally,” said Nicholas Parker, chairman and co-founder of the Cleantech Group™. “We have been expanding our reach in Europe over the past three years through our European Cleantech Forums™, the Cleantech Group’s European Advisory board and our membership services, so Torsten will be in a strong position to meet the growing needs of the European investor, corporate and entrepreneurial communities in the coming years.” Mr. Merkel brings extensive experience to his new position with the Cleantech Group. Most recently he was conference manager for Euromoney Energy Events, where he managed a global portfolio of renewable energy finance events including business development, research, marketing and program development. He is fluent in German, English and Russian and has a working knowledge of French and Hindi. “The Cleantech Group™ is the premier organization connecting cleantech innovation and capital in Europe and I am delighted to join at a time when this sector is experiencing significant growth and attracting mainstream investors,” said Mr. Merkel. Mr. Merkel will be available at Cleantech Forum™ XIII, the largest gathering of top-tier cleantech investors, innovators and thought leaders in Europe.
